Wenger: 'Arsenal were mentally determined'

Arsenal manager Arsene Wenger has praised his side's mental strength in shrugging off Wednesday's Champions League defeat to Monaco to beat Everton in the Premier League on Sunday.

The Gunners find themselves with a mountain to climb in Europe after succumbing to a 3-1 first-leg loss to their Ligue 1 counterparts, but remained focused domestically as goals from Olivier Giroud and Tomas Rosicky helped defeat the Toffees 2-0.

Wenger told BBC Sport after the game: "We were focused, it was a mentally determined performance. You could see we suffered on Wednesday night against Monaco and that was still in our mind but we were patient, that got us a good chance and we got a good win today.

"We were a bit cautious. We just wanted to do our job and win. I am very happy with the mental aspect of our response. With the ball we could do better but the win was the focus today. We just needed the win because the result was very significant for the rest of the season."

Arsenal currently sit third in the Premier League table.
